profile.c (branch_prob): Split edges with goto locus on them to get proper line counts.

* profile.c (branch_prob): Split edges with goto locus on them
	to get proper line counts.
	* tree-cfg.c (make_cond_expr_edges): Record user goto locuses, if any.

	* gcov-1.C: Fix switch counts.
	* gcov-4b.c: Likewise.

@ -806,6 +806,27 @@ branch_prob (void)
FOR_EACH_EDGE (e, ei, bb->succs)
{
tree last = last_stmt (bb);
/* Edge with goto locus might get wrong coverage info unless
it is the only edge out of BB.
Don't do that when the locuses match, so
if (blah) goto something;
is not computed twice. */
if (e->goto_locus && !single_succ_p (bb)
#ifdef USE_MAPPED_LOCATION
&& (LOCATION_FILE (e->goto_locus)
!= LOCATION_FILE (EXPR_LOCATION (last))
|| (LOCATION_LINE (e->goto_locus)
!= LOCATION_LINE (EXPR_LOCATION (last)))))
#else
&& (e->goto_locus->file != EXPR_LOCUS (last)->file
|| (e->goto_locus->line
!= EXPR_LOCUS (last)->line)))
#endif
{
basic_block new = split_edge (e);
single_succ_edge (new)->goto_locus = e->goto_locus;
}
if ((e->flags & (EDGE_ABNORMAL | EDGE_ABNORMAL_CALL))
&& e->dest != EXIT_BLOCK_PTR)
need_exit_edge = 1;
